covering letter
英 [ˈkʌvərɪŋ letə(r)]
美 [ˈkʌvərɪŋ letər]
n. 附信(与某物一起寄出)
牛津词典
noun
- 附信(与某物一起寄出)
a letter containing extra information that you send with sth
柯林斯词典
- 附信(与包裹或另一封信一起寄出)
Acovering letteris a letter that you send with a parcel or with another letter in order to provide extra information.
in AM, use 美国英语用 cover letter
英英释义
noun
- a letter sent along with other documents to provide additional information
